About

Dr. Debora Ortega-carr practices Allergy and Immunology care in Columbus, OH. Dr. Ortega-carr specializes in the diagnosis and treatment of asthma and other allergic diseases. Allergist-Immunologists are trained and certified to treat each patients sensitivity and response to allergens of varying severity. Dr. Ortega-carr provides several means of testing and treatment to increase immunity to potentially harmful substances.
